How to Reach Moga from Delhi – Travel Guide

Learn how to reach Moga from Delhi by train, bus, car, or flight with practical tips on travel time, fares, and local transport options.

Moga is a city in Punjab, located about 320 kilometers northwest of Delhi. It is known for its agricultural significance and rich cultural heritage. Many travelers journey from Delhi to Moga for business, family visits, or tourism.

This guide explains the main ways to travel from Delhi to Moga, including trains, buses, cars, and flights. You will find detailed information on travel times, costs, and practical tips to plan your trip confidently.

Getting from Delhi to Moga – Main Options

Train

Taking a train is a popular and affordable way to travel from Delhi to Moga. It offers comfort and scenic views, with several trains connecting the two cities daily.

  • Trains depart from New Delhi Railway Station (NDLS) and arrive at Moga Railway Station (MOGA), covering approximately 320 km in 6 to 8 hours depending on the train type and route.

  • Ticket prices range from ₹300 for sleeper class to ₹900 for AC 3-tier, making it a budget-friendly option for most travelers.

  • Trains run frequently throughout the day, but booking in advance via IRCTC is recommended, especially during festivals and holidays to avoid last-minute unavailability.

  • During winters, fog can cause delays on this route, so allow extra travel time if you are on a tight schedule.

  • Food options on trains vary; bringing your own snacks or buying from station vendors at New Delhi or Ludhiana is advisable for better quality and hygiene.

Bus

Buses offer a flexible and economical way to reach Moga from Delhi. Both government and private operators run services on this route.

  • Buses depart mainly from Delhi’s ISBT Kashmiri Gate and arrive at Moga Bus Stand, covering around 320 km in 7 to 9 hours depending on traffic and stops.

  • Fares range from ₹400 for ordinary buses to ₹800 for Volvo or deluxe AC coaches, balancing comfort and cost.

  • MSRTC and Punjab Roadways operate regular buses, with private operators adding more frequency during weekends and festival seasons.

  • Monsoon season can cause road delays due to waterlogging on NH 44 and NH 703, so check weather and road conditions before departure.

  • Rest stops with food and washrooms are available at Karnal and Ludhiana, but options can be basic, so carry water and snacks.

Car / Self-Drive

Driving from Delhi to Moga gives you flexibility and control over your schedule. The route is well connected by national highways and state roads.

  • The distance is about 320 km via NH 44 and NH 703, taking approximately 6 to 7 hours depending on traffic and breaks.

  • Toll plazas on NH 44 and NH 703 require cash or FASTag payments; expect to pay around ₹200 to ₹300 in tolls one way.

  • Driving through Karnal, Jalandhar, and Ludhiana offers opportunities for food and fuel stops at popular dhabas and petrol pumps.

  • Traffic is heavy near Delhi and Ludhiana during peak hours; starting early morning or late evening helps avoid congestion.

  • Monsoon rains can make some stretches slippery, so drive cautiously and check weather forecasts before starting.

Flight

There is no direct flight from Delhi to Moga, but you can fly to nearby airports and continue by road or train.

  • The nearest airports to Moga are Sri Guru Ram Dass Jee International Airport in Amritsar (about 90 km) and Ludhiana Airport (about 60 km).

  • Flights from Delhi to Amritsar take around 1.5 hours, with fares ranging from ₹1500 to ₹4000 depending on the airline and booking time.

  • From Amritsar or Ludhiana airport, you can hire a taxi or take a bus to Moga, which takes 1.5 to 2.5 hours by road.

  • Flight options are best if you want to save time on the Delhi to Amritsar/Ludhiana leg but consider the additional road travel to Moga.

  • Booking flights early through airline websites or apps like MakeMyTrip or Yatra can secure better fares and seat availability.

Best Time & Travel Conditions

The best time to travel from Delhi to Moga is during the cooler months from October to March. Summers can be hot and uncomfortable, while monsoon rains may disrupt road travel.

Planning your journey outside major festivals and weekends helps avoid crowded trains and buses, ensuring a more comfortable trip.

  • Avoid traveling during major festivals like Diwali and Baisakhi when trains and buses are heavily booked and roads are busy.

  • Winter fog in December and January can delay trains and reduce visibility on highways, so start early and check weather updates.

  • Monsoon from July to September may cause slippery roads and occasional waterlogging on NH 44 and NH 703, so drive carefully or choose train travel.

  • Early morning departures from Delhi help avoid city traffic and provide a smoother journey on highways.

Arrival at Moga & What to Expect

When you arrive at Moga Railway Station or Bus Stand, you will find several local transport options to reach your accommodation or explore the city. Autorickshaws and cycle rickshaws are readily available for short distances.

For longer trips or airport transfers, prepaid taxis and app-based cabs like Ola and Uber operate in Moga, offering safe and affordable rides. Popular areas to stay include the city center near the bus stand and residential neighborhoods with good connectivity.
